Core Components of Modern Naval Fleets
Modern naval fleets typically comprise several key components fundamental to effective naval operations. These core components include surface combatants, submarines, aviation assets, and supporting auxiliary ships. Each plays a specialized role within the overall fleet structure, ensuring flexibility and operational capacity.
Surface combatants, such as destroyers and cruisers, serve as the primary offensive and defensive units. They are equipped with advanced weaponry, including missile systems and radar, essential for fleet protection and offensive capabilities. Submarines provide stealth and strategic threats, specializing in underwater warfare and intelligence gathering.
Aviation assets, including carrier-based aircraft and helicopters, extend the fleet’s reach beyond surface ships. They facilitate reconnaissance, surveillance, anti-submarine warfare, and strike missions, enhancing the fleet’s versatility in various operational contexts. Support vessels, such as supply ships and hospital ships, sustain fleet logistics and operational endurance.

Threat Perception and Regional Security Dynamics
Threat perception and regional security dynamics fundamentally influence naval fleet composition. Nations tailor their fleets based on perceived threats, such as potential invasions, territorial disputes, or regional instability, which determine the types and quantities of ships required.
For instance, countries facing maritime border disputes often prioritize fast attack craft and patrol vessels to safeguard strategic areas. Conversely, those with larger, more complex threats may deploy a mix of submarines, aircraft carriers, and missile destroyers to ensure regional dominance.
Evolving regional security dynamics, including alliances and emerging regional powers, also shape fleet composition. A heightened threat perception from neighboring states can lead to fleet modernization, increased patrols, and a focus on maritime defense capabilities.

Variations in Fleet Composition Across Nations
Variations in fleet composition across nations are primarily driven by each country’s strategic priorities, geographical location, and economic capabilities. Naval forces differ significantly based on regional security needs and national defense policies. For example, maritime powers like the United States tend to maintain diverse fleets, including aircraft carriers, submarines, and patrol vessels, to project power globally. In contrast, smaller nations often focus on coastal defense, deploying smaller, specialized vessels tailored to regional threats.
Economic resources also influence fleet composition, with wealthier countries able to afford advanced maritime technology and larger ship inventories. Meanwhile, nations with limited budgets might prioritize cost-effective, multi-mission ships or acquire technology through alliances. Regional threat perceptions and security dynamics further shape these variations. Countries facing heightened regional tensions may develop more formidable fleets to ensure deterrence and defense capabilities.
